Sir, it appears that Northrup is involved in development of the weapon.

LINK

The SPIE technical paper indicates the device is a chemical laser; the process is described in detail, along with some plans for the future. I get the impression it could engage multiple targets effectively. The program fact sheet states: "Field testing will include single and multiple rocket engagement scenarios."

In addition, the technical report states: "Attack scenarios specified included both single and multiple rocket launches out of an extended threat zone. These scenarios were replicated at the US Army’s White Sands Missile Range and THEL ACTD has successfully engaged and destroyed both single and multiple rockets launched in these scenarios."

A further quote: "Many additional rocket intercepts have occurred since then, both against single rockets and against salvos of multiple rockets."
